Details

    • Type: Bug Bug
    • Status: Closed (View Workflow)
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: 1.2.1
    • Fix Version/s: 1.2.2b1
    • Component/s: Translation
    • Labels:
      None
    • Environment:

      iPhone 3.1.2

      Description

      The box for selecting book is not in Chinese. The version 1.2.0 did not have this problem.

        Activity

        Hide
        Nic Carter added a comment -

        I'm trying to reproduce this, but I can't. Can you confirm that it still occurs on subsequent launches of the app?

        If it does still occur, can you try switching your iPhone's language to English and then back to Chinese and see if that fixes it?

        Either way, let me know and I'll try to hunt down the issue & try to prevent it happening in the future.

        Show
        Nic Carter added a comment - I'm trying to reproduce this, but I can't. Can you confirm that it still occurs on subsequent launches of the app? If it does still occur, can you try switching your iPhone's language to English and then back to Chinese and see if that fixes it? Either way, let me know and I'll try to hunt down the issue & try to prevent it happening in the future.
        Hide
        Barry Tang added a comment -

        Thanks for your reply. I tried to switch the language preference but still have problem. My iPhone is jailbreak (3.1.2 - 7D11), not sure if it is related.

        Show
        Barry Tang added a comment - Thanks for your reply. I tried to switch the language preference but still have problem. My iPhone is jailbreak (3.1.2 - 7D11), not sure if it is related.
        Hide
        Barry Tang added a comment -

        I tried Japanese and French, both are ok. But Simplify Chinese and Traditional Chinese do not work. Thanks.

        Show
        Barry Tang added a comment - I tried Japanese and French, both are ok. But Simplify Chinese and Traditional Chinese do not work. Thanks.
        Hide
        Nic Carter added a comment -

        The way I handle both Simplified and Traditional Chinese changed between v1.2.0 and v1.2.1 and the only thing I can think of is that the upgrade from v1.2.0 to v1.2.1 didn't work properly for you, and so you didn't get the new translations. I have now modified the code to try to make sure it won't happen for future updates, which will be incorporated into v1.2.2, but for now, you could try to remove PocketSword and add it again from the App Store. Unfortunately you'd need to install your Bibles again, but I think that would probably be the quickest solution, rather than waiting for v1.2.2 to be released.
        Sorry about that!

        Show
        Nic Carter added a comment - The way I handle both Simplified and Traditional Chinese changed between v1.2.0 and v1.2.1 and the only thing I can think of is that the upgrade from v1.2.0 to v1.2.1 didn't work properly for you, and so you didn't get the new translations. I have now modified the code to try to make sure it won't happen for future updates, which will be incorporated into v1.2.2, but for now, you could try to remove PocketSword and add it again from the App Store. Unfortunately you'd need to install your Bibles again, but I think that would probably be the quickest solution, rather than waiting for v1.2.2 to be released. Sorry about that!
        Hide
        Barry Tang added a comment -

        I tried to remove it and add it again from the App Store, it doesn't help. Is it possible for me to get the 1.2.0 ipa so that I can restore it manually? Thank you for developing PocketSword, it is really good.

        Show
        Barry Tang added a comment - I tried to remove it and add it again from the App Store, it doesn't help. Is it possible for me to get the 1.2.0 ipa so that I can restore it manually? Thank you for developing PocketSword, it is really good.
        Hide
        Nic Carter added a comment -

        Shoot me an email (you can use the "Email Us" button in PocketSword if you don't have my email address). Due to the security with the iPhone OS, I can't just give you the 1.2.0 ipa. But there are other options we can pursue.

        Show
        Nic Carter added a comment - Shoot me an email (you can use the "Email Us" button in PocketSword if you don't have my email address). Due to the security with the iPhone OS, I can't just give you the 1.2.0 ipa. But there are other options we can pursue.
        Hide
        Nic Carter added a comment -

        Argh, sorry, found this bug.

        Show
        Nic Carter added a comment - Argh, sorry, found this bug.
        Hide
        Nic Carter added a comment -

        The way Chinese is done is tricky - it can either be zh-Hans (Simplified Chinese) or zh-Hant (Traditional Chinese). But I have to handle 2 localisation methods: both the SWORD lib localisation and then the Apple iPhone OS localisation. Unfortunately, they are only semi-compatable, and I need to massage things for both types of Chinese. And there is a bug in that code that was introduced in v1.2.1, when I added the Simplified Chinese book names.
        This will be fixed in v1.2.2!
        Barry, you can still send me an email and I have a work around for you that will work until 1.2.2 comes out.

        Show
        Nic Carter added a comment - The way Chinese is done is tricky - it can either be zh-Hans (Simplified Chinese) or zh-Hant (Traditional Chinese). But I have to handle 2 localisation methods: both the SWORD lib localisation and then the Apple iPhone OS localisation. Unfortunately, they are only semi-compatable, and I need to massage things for both types of Chinese. And there is a bug in that code that was introduced in v1.2.1, when I added the Simplified Chinese book names. This will be fixed in v1.2.2! Barry, you can still send me an email and I have a work around for you that will work until 1.2.2 comes out.

          People

          • Assignee:
            Nic Carter
            Reporter:
            Barry Tang
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ved: